2011-11-05 13 views
8

Planning and BudgetingアプリをSalesforceプラットフォームに移行することを検討しています。既存のアプリケーションは、次元データモデル上に構築されており、スター結合を使用して拡張されたアドホッククエリ機能を実装しています。SalesForce/Apexを使用したOLAPスタイルアプリケーションの構築

私たちは、プラットフォームは、私たちはすぐに一緒にデータ入力画面を置くことを可能にする方法を見て、しかし、基礎となるデータモデルとクエリ言語は、当社の報告要件に適していないようです。

このプラットフォームでは、迅速で柔軟なレポート作成が可能ですか?そうでない場合、データを分析アプリケーションに持ち込むために定期的にデータを抽出するのはどれほど煩わしいのですか?

+0

あなたの賞金のコメントには、Salesforceの周りに大きなコミュニティがあります。間違った場所を探しているだけです。代わりにhttp://boards.developerforce.com/sforce/?category.id=developersを試してみてください。 – superfell

答えて

3

Hmm - 私は自分の質問に答えると思いますか?これ(スタックオーバーフローで無視されるものと何か関係があると思っている奨励金でさえ)の相対的な沈黙は、一種の答えです。

いいえ、このプラットフォームは、あらゆる種類のROLAP要件を持つアプリケーションには適していません。私はSalesforceでOLAPデータモデルを構築しようとしないだろう

0

ネイティブ、高速で、OLAPのようなクエリを行う:SFDCは、そのネイティブのレポート内で、やや限られた参加機能を備えた基本的に伝統的なスタイルのRDBMSであるので、可能、やや面倒を。カスタムコードでOLAPのようなことを行うことはできますが、確立されたハイエンドOLAPソリューションの使用に慣れていると面倒になる可能性があります。

SFDCからのデータを他のアプリケーションで使用するための抽出:本当に簡単や技術の数でサポート、最も一般的なCSVファイルを抽出したり、データのWebサービスを使用しています。 SFDCデータローダーのようなツールもあり、コマンドラインやUIからデータを抽出/ロードできます。これはおそらく、私が所与の分析ツールの専門知識を持っているクライアントにお勧めするものです。

+0

従来のRDMSは問題ありませんが、フィルタリングとグループ化を行うことで、ファクトテーブルで6または8ウェイジョインにする必要があります。これが私たちにとってうまくいかないように思えます。 –

0

...私は愚かな質問をするために私に恥を推測するが、私はすべての回答をお待ちしております。子から親へのデータの結合とロールアップの両方の制限は、集計を使用してスタースキーマを実装するのを困難にします。

は、Salesforceと統合し、リアルタイムのビジネスインテリジェンス機能の近くに提供することができ、このようなIQ 20/20などいくつかの製品があります。彼らは集計表を作成するための方法を提供して

Analytical snapshotsも助けることができます。スナップショットは、レポートからデータを取得し、定期的に実行するようにスケジュールできます。さまざまなSalesforceエディションではスケジューリングに関するさまざまな機能が提供されていますので、あまりにも多くのデザインに入る前に、エディションの制限を確認することをお勧めします。

関連する問題